What Is XML to Excel Conversion?
XML to Excel conversion is the process of transforming hierarchical XML data into a tabular spreadsheet format compatible with tools like Microsoft Excel. Since XML organizes data using nested tags and attributes, it must be mapped into rows and columns for proper spreadsheet analysis.
For example, financial systems often export transaction data in XML format. Converting this data into Excel allows finance teams to create pivot tables, generate charts, and perform advanced calculations instantly.

Common Methods for XML to Excel Conversion
Businesses can convert XML files into Excel using several approaches:
1. Direct Import in Excel
Modern versions of Excel allow users to:
Import XML files directly
Map elements to spreadsheet columns
Generate structured tables automatically
2. XSLT Transformation
Using XSLT stylesheets, developers can restructure XML into spreadsheet-friendly formats before importing.
3. Automated Scripts
Python, PowerShell, or enterprise data pipelines can automate large-scale conversions.
4. Cloud-Based Processing
Cloud workflows can automatically transform and store structured data for analytics teams.

Best Practices for Effective Conversion
To ensure smooth and accurate transformation:
Validate XML against its schema (XSD) before importing
Standardize column headers
Clean nested or redundant tags
Remove duplicate entries
Automate repetitive workflows
Proper validation reduces formatting errors and ensures data consistency.
